How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Stanton?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Stanton 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,363 | $430 | $3,666 |
Stanton 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,505 | $445 | $5,257 |
Stanton 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,749 | $860 | $4,032 |
Stanton 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,468 | $1,350 | $1,690 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Stanton
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Stanton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Stanton ranges from $430 to $3,666 with an average monthly rent of $1,363.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Stanton c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Stanton range from $445 to $5,257.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,505.
How expensive are Stanton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 21 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Stanton on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$860 to $4,032 - averaging $1,749 for the location.
